前端自学经验总结分享,顺便谈谈前端该如何自学

写在前面

作者非科班出身,本科学的是自动化专业,平时也能接触一些计算机编程方面的知识,因而对编程比较感兴趣。工作后正好赶上团队调整,采用主流的前后端分离的路线,作为新人被安排到了前端岗位,也是团队的第一批纯前端开发人员。刚进入部门时,很多老一辈开发人员前端用的是jquery,后来前后端分离之后,要求我们这批新人使用Vue构建前端页面,所以我们这批前端基本靠自学。接下来就个人前端自学历程作一个简要的总结。

技术栈 / 前端技术路线

目前本人所在的企业选用国内比较火的移动端跨端框架uni-app进行移动端应用的开发,主要产品是基于uni-app的H5应用微信小程序,同时PC端管理后台是基于Vue全家桶(vue cli3 + vuex + vue-router)\ axios \ element ui 搭建,后来随着业务扩展,为了方便各业务统一管理,同时方便对外提供服务,申请了微信的企业服务号,因此又去学习了解了微信公众号 开发对接的相关知识,今年由于疫情影响,部门内部引用了华为的 welink 应用,我页由此接触到华为的 welink 小程序框架微码小程序,通过自己的学习和专研,也是实现了uni-app应用免开发直接转编译为微码小程序的技术路线。

核心学习笔记推荐

  • 个人uni-app 学习笔记专栏 : uni-app 学习笔记
  • Vue 学习笔记专栏: Vue 学习笔记
  • uni-app / vue 项目集成微信SDK,微信开放标签指南: uni-app / vue 项目集成微信SDK,微信开放标签指南(上); uni-app / vue 项目集成微信SDK,微信开放标签指南(下)
  • UNI-APP 转华为 welink 小程序教程: UNI-APP转华为welink小程序实战

前端自学经验总结

俗话说的好:”师傅领进门,修行靠个人“,我第一次接触前端是当时技术线负责人给我们推荐的《JavaScript程序设计》(第三版),也就是江湖人称的红宝书,当时由于没有前端开发方面的经验,所有在刚开始的很长一段时间内我们都是处于看书自学的状态,就这样正式开启了前端生涯,说实话,当时第一遍读红宝书好像没什么收获,很多知识点都没有概念,不过那个时候有个很好的习惯就是跟着书中的介绍,将书中的大部分不是很理解案例都实现了一遍,至今印象比较深刻的就是10次for循环,输出结果是10个10而不是0—9的问题,相信前端的同学提到这个都有印象吧

前端自学经验总结分享,顺便谈谈前端该如何自学相关推荐

  1. 零基础怎么自学软件测试?分享五个宝藏网站,自学简直不要太轻松了

    虽说入行门槛低,但软件测试涉及的技术知识可不少,求学之路不是容易的事,因此很多朋友纷纷吐槽--​​​​​​​ .没有导师,不知道从哪里开始学起: .学习过程中遇到困难,自己无法解决,最终放弃: .自律 ...

  2. 总结 10 年前端经验,谈谈前端人如何更快地成长

    常言道:三十年河东.三十年河西.这句话放到前端领域,就要变成 "十年河东.十年河西",甚至每隔三五年,前端行业的技术格局就会大面积翻新.对于资深的前端开发者来说,已经适应了这种更新 ...

  3. 美团优选前端面试经验分享

    应对互联网技术面试绝不仅仅是刷题就可以达到的.首先选择技术岗位,其次每个岗位开始都是先着手面经,多看到了解,提炼出必考的技术点合集,最后针对这些必考技术,系统学习,融会贯通. 对这个岗位的必备技能,一 ...

  4. 经验分享:Web前端入门要怎么开始学?

    现在,几乎整个互联网行业都缺前端工程师,不仅是刚起步的创业公司,对上市公司乃至巨头这个问题也一样存在. 据统计,国外的前端开发人员和后端开发人员比例约1:1,但是在国内比例却在1:3以下,Web前端开 ...

  5. 一位老程序员的心得分享,WEB前端菜鸟,感觉很迷茫,该怎么做?

    我们可以把学习路线比作游戏中的段位上分,在不同的分段都有自己的定位和要锻炼的事情: 1.青铜 - 从零开始小学生:怀着满腔的热血,看到了这一个行业的希望和未来,准备开始学习 Web 开发知识. a. ...

  6. 前端 鼠标一次移动半个像素_小猿圈分享2019年前端JavaScript面试题(三)

    上篇文章小猿圈前端讲师为你分享了前端面试中js遇到的一些基础问题,接下来给大家讲解的就是前端基础和理论问题都有哪些,想学习web前端就来小猿圈自学吧,里面有全面的技术指导,还有专业的老师为你解答问题. ...

  7. 【经验分享】大学四年,自学编程要不要接外包?

    写在前边 我大学呢,确实接过不少的外包,有的是跟着老师做的企业外包,后来就自己接外包,安卓.小程序.前端基本都有涉猎. 这个话题之前读者让小鹿写写,小鹿也一直没有写,那今天正好周末好好分享一下大学接过 ...

  8. 自学前端建立知识体系【全新web前端开发视频教程】

    「自学」是不可能太「系统」的,因为没有人帮你把每一个阶段的学习内容定义清晰.由于缺乏别人提供的反馈,你没办法知道自己某一阶段的学习是否完成了.从事前端多年,根据经验一般的建议方式是,你去实体书店看看相 ...

  9. 如何在家自学前端后端基础?路线是什么?前端程序员到底干什么?学了C语言然后呢?到底是选前端还是后端?

    文章目录 走向程序员的第一步:选择前端还是后端? 选择前端如何学习? 学习路线流程图 详细介绍学习路线 走向程序员的第一步:选择前端还是后端? 或许是因为学了C语言或者其他语言之后不知道如何学习? 或 ...

最新文章

  1. MSP430学习笔记
  2. ubuntu-10.04硬盘安装挫折略记
  3. 在java中使用SPI创建可扩展的应用程序
  4. 【云周刊】第139期:阿里年会黑科技全揭秘:IoT手环、人脸识别验票、大屏弹幕互动等“十八般武艺”轮番上阵...
  5. window系统下的堆栈溢出 作者:ipxodi
  6. 微软商业智能与数据挖掘精英版培训大纲(2008-09-09)
  7. MongoDB学习(黑马教程)-5-数据库MongoDB的验证
  8. Eplan破解文件名称说明:
  9. https 双向认证基本配置学习
  10. 基于php工程项目管理系统——计算机毕业设计
  11. win7 修改html文件图标,win7系统html文件图标变成空白的解决方法
  12. 英语基本句型及一般时态
  13. 多重递归强制退出办法 -以下简称办法
  14. springboot monitor 监控中心搭建
  15. 广州蔬菜配送公司如何做,食材配送生意如何起步?这些行业内容你要知道
  16. 前端基础面试题(HTML + CSS)
  17. Opencv-python 求原坐标点透视变换后对应坐标点
  18. QNX修改程序最终生成的名字
  19. 天猫超级品牌日:新零售营销应该这么玩
  20. 电脑msvcr120.dll文件丢失(一键修复方法)

热门文章

  1. JS 字符串替换特定子串
  2. mysql中,输入一个日期,动态的获取每周和每月的实时最后一天
  3. Ubuntu 14.04 Nvidia显卡驱动安装及设置
  4. 英特尔已可在1平方毫米中塞下1亿个晶体管
  5. Java http get 请求传 cookie 值的访问接口
  6. matlab广义误差分布,利用广义帕累托分布对尾数据建模
  7. Linux的强大优势(转)
  8. 学习笔记 --- 工厂、单体、适配器、策略、观察者、MVC设计模式及ASP.NET MVC开发模式、关闭缓存的方法...
  9. C++关键字之类型提示符 decltype
  10. java写一段程序代表心情_讨论java初步学习的方法及心情